Ground Turkey and Peppers Stir-Fry

Ground Turkey and Peppers Stir-Fry is a quick, healthy, and flavorful dish made with lean turkey, colorful bell peppers, and a savory sauce, perfect for busy weeknights.

Ingredients

  • 1 lb ground turkey
  • 1 red b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 yellow bell pepper, sliced
  • 1 green bell pepper, sliced
  • 3 cloves garlic, minced
  • 2 tbsp soy sauce
  • 1 tbsp hoisin sauce
  • 1 tbsp olive oil
  • 1 tsp sesame oil
  • 1/2 tsp ground black pepper
  • 1/4 tsp crushed red pepper flakes (optional)
  • 2 green onions, sliced for garnish

Instructions

  1. Heat olive oil in a large skillet over medium-high heat.
  2. Add ground turkey and cook until browned, breaking it up as it cooks.
  3. Add minced garlic and cook for another minute until fragrant.
  4. Stir in the sliced bell peppers and cook for 3-4 minutes until slightly tender but still crisp.
  5. Add soy sauce, hoisin sauce, sesame oil, black pepper, and crushed red pepper flakes; stir to coat everything evenly.
  6. Cook for another 2-3 minutes until heated through and well combined.
  7. Garnish with sliced green onions and serve immediately.

Notes

  • Serve over rice, quinoa, or noodles for a complete meal.
  • Substitute ground chicken or beef if preferred.
  • Adjust spice level by adding more or less red pepper flakes.
